Is Susten 300 Harmful In Pregnancy?

Hi,I do have a condition of pcos n I had my last periods on 20th May n till now nothing (29-06). I do have nausea, mood Swing n cramps from waist to lower. Had my sonograpghy done bt the test of pregnancy is negative n thy have asked me take susten 300 for 5 days.Kindly advice whether should I take d med n Wht if I am pregnant will this med reduce the chances

Hello,welcome to HCM. Second half of the period there will be rise in progesterone and suddenly dips down to have periods. If there is pregnancy this hormone levels stays back and it furthur increases.Susten is a tablet containing progesterone and is generally considered safe in pregnancy. Many doctors prescribes it. So taking susten for five days and stopping, if no pregnancy it bleeds. Your scan and symptoms says you are not pregnant, but still you are feeling you may become, then take for five days and leaves. symptoms itself tells. Take care.
